I talked to Steve today about work on my Detroit Diesels and possible on Cummins. Good first impression, and knowledgeable about likely issues I'm facing. Scheduled work for August 2 at MVYC.
No show for August 2nd. We talked and apparently his wife was in the hospital. It would take a couple of weeks to get his schedule back on track. I called again a few weeks later, after Labor Day. "I'm just unpacking my suitcases, I don't have my schedule right at hand but I'll call you back within an hour." Never heard back so I just gave up on Steve's.

Angel's Share never left the dock this summer. Drifting around the Internet on other issues, I saw the Goffstown Rotary Club was running an event sponsored by "TMS Diesel". Having great respect for Rotarian's high business and ethics standards, I called "Thistle Mobile Service". TMS separates their operations into "Small" and "Large"; boats are large. I got scheduled in a timely manner and office staff quickly provided the insurance paperwork required by MVYC for outside vendors. The tech (Lee) quickly identified the problem as a failed crankshaft sensor. He also started both engines and went through both to determine any other issues, cleaned up corrosion on both ignition switches and checked out the genset. So far, so good. Ordered the sensor from a supplier in FL. Oops! Hurricane Helene closed Florida. Time for winter storage.
